1331 GMT - The Swedish krona's recent poor performance looks set to continue as the European Central Bank raises interest rates and the Riksbank holds rates steady, Danske Bank's Jesper Fjarstedt says in a note. The eurozone-Swedish policy rate gap stands at 75 basis points, the widest it has ever been, after the ECB raised rates by 25 basis points last week, he says. That spread could widen if the ECB lifts rates again in October and December while the Riksbank lingers until November and February, he says. The euro rises 0.3% to 11.2985 krona and Danske expects it to reach 11.50 in 12 months.
